Review proposes historic hepatic schistosomiasis as a screening factor behind East Asia's unusually high rate of genetic CETP deficiency (Nutrients 2015)
Original title: Unique features of high-density lipoproteins in the Japanese: in population and in genetic factors
This review examines why HDL cholesterol levels are unusually high among the Japanese, a pattern the authors argue contributes more to coronary heart disease risk in Japan than non-HDL lipoproteins do, with simulations predicting a 70% reduction in CHD from raising HDL cholesterol, greater than LDL-lowering simulations or statin trial results. The review notes that a substantial portion of Japan's hyperalphalipoproteinemic population is explained by genetic CETP deficiency, a trait also common across East Asia, though whether CETP mutations are truly antiatherogenic remains controversial. The authors propose historic hepatic schistosomiasis as a potential screening factor that could explain the historic accumulation of CETP deficiency in East Asian populations.
Original abstract
Despite its gradual increase in the past several decades, the prevalence of atherosclerotic vascular disease is low in Japan. This is largely attributed to difference in lifestyle, especially food and dietary habits, and it may be reflected in certain clinical parameters. Plasma high-density lipoprotein (HDL) levels, a strong counter risk for atherosclerosis, are indeed high among the Japanese. Accordingly, lower HDL seems to contribute more to the development of coronary heart disease (CHD) than an increase in non-HDL lipoproteins at a population level in Japan. Interestingly, average HDL levels in Japan have increased further in the past two decades, and are markedly higher than in Western populations. The reasons and consequences for public health of this increase are still unknown. Simulation for the efficacy of raising HDL cholesterol predicts a decrease in CHD of 70% in Japan, greater than the extent by reducing low-density lipoprotein cholesterol predicted by simulation or achieved in a statin trial. On the other hand, a substantial portion of hyperalphalipoproteinemic population in Japan is accounted for by genetic deficiency of cholesteryl ester transfer protein (CETP), which is also commonly unique in East Asian populations. It is still controversial whether CETP mutations are antiatherogenic. Hepatic Schistosomiasis is proposed as a potential screening factor for historic accumulation of CETP deficiency in East Asia.
